Usually constructed in binary form, a slow melancholy introduction and a fast and furious folk dance finale, they are vehicles of true sentiment, deep passion and blazing virtuosity, a part of the standard concert repertoire of many pianists. They form his homage to the country of his birth, Hungary, using (quasi) folk melodies in the Hungarian mode. Liszt wrote his Rhapsodies at the peak of his powers as a travelling piano virtuoso.
